Or Ask your question to the BCC Research BEACON
Stock Titan - Jan 11, 2026
Yahoo Finance - Jan 09, 2026
Vertex Pharmaceuticals - Jun 02, 2025
Seeking Alpha - Jan 08, 2026
GuruFocus - Jan 10, 2026
Finviz - Jan 06, 2026
TradingView — Track All Markets - Jan 07, 2026
Nasdaq - Jan 06, 2026
Benzinga - Jan 05, 2026
Investing.com - Jan 08, 2026
The Guardian - Jan 07, 2026
Please select categories of interest:
Check All